In a world where smartphones are often defined by their adherence to large ecosystems like Android and iOS, the BlackBerry Passport stands out as a beacon of productivity and efficiency. With its unique design, exceptional keyboard, and the now-legendary BlackBerry 10 OS, it offered a focused experience for professionals. Despite its official abandonment, the Passport remains a powerful tool for those who value a seamless and organized approach to mobile computing.

As we face a landscape dominated by devices that prioritize frequent updates and an overwhelming array of apps, it’s time to revisit the development potential of the BlackBerry Passport. Using tools like BerryMuch OS, a user-friendly Unix software distribution and compilation toolchain for BlackBerry 10 devices, we can breathe new life into this venerable platform.

Why Develop for the BlackBerry Passport?

Before we dive into the strategy, it’s essential to understand why the BlackBerry Passport deserves a second look:

  • Superior Productivity: The BlackBerry 10 OS, despite being released in 2013, still offers a level of productivity unmatched by most modern platforms. Its ability to emulate Android apps, combined with a coherent software hierarchy, makes it ideal for business users
  • Continuity and Stability: Unlike many Android devices that are hampered by constant updates and inconsistent software experiences, the Passport provides continuity. This stability is crucial for professionals who need their devices to work reliably, day in and day out.
  • Community and Customization: With tools like BerryMuch OS, developers can continue to build and customize applications for the Passport, ensuring it remains relevant. Whether you’re into Vim, Git, Taskwarrior, or SC, BerryMuch brings these tools to BlackBerry 10, making it a dream platform for Unix enthusiasts.
  • BerryMuch OS: The Gateway to New Development
  • BerryMuch OS is more than just a Unix distribution; it’s a lifeline for the BlackBerry Passport. By providing a compilation toolchain specifically for BlackBerry 10 devices, BerryMuch OS allows developers to bring their favorite Unix tools to the Passport.

Imagine running Vim to edit documents, using Git for version control, or managing tasks with Taskwarrior—all from your BlackBerry Passport. BerryMuch OS makes this possible, standing on the shoulders of giants like playbook-dev-tools, which laid the foundation for BlackBerry development.

How to Get Started with BlackBerry Passport Development

If you’re intrigued by the potential of reviving BlackBerry Passport development, here’s a step-by-step guide to get you started:

  • Install BerryMuch OS: Begin by setting up BerryMuch OS on your Passport. This will give you access to a Unix-like environment, complete with the tools you need to start developing.
  • Explore Unix Tools: Familiarize yourself with the Unix tools that BerryMuch OS supports. Whether you’re a fan of Vim, Git, or other command-line utilities, you’ll find a rich ecosystem waiting for you.
  • Develop and Test: Start building your applications. You can write custom scripts in Bash or Python to interact with the BlackBerry Hub, triggering notifications and managing communications. For instance, you can create a script that checks for new messages from an API and sends notifications to the Hub:
  • echo "msg::notifyndat:json:{"itemid":"yourItemIdHere","title":"YourTitle","subtitle":"YourSubtitle","target":"YourTarget","targetAction":"YourTargetAction","payload":"YourPayload","payloadType":"YourPayloadType","payloadURI":"YourPayloadURI"}" >> /pps/services/notify/control
  • Share Your Work: Engage with the BlackBerry community. Share your applications and scripts, and contribute to forums where other developers are keeping the BlackBerry Passport alive.

The Future of BlackBerry Passport
The BlackBerry Passport, especially when combined with BerryMuch OS, represents a unique opportunity in today’s mobile landscape. It’s not just a nostalgic device; it’s a platform that, with the right support, can continue to serve those who value productivity and efficiency. While modern devices may offer flashier features, the Passport’s focus on delivering a coherent and stable user experience is something that many professionals still crave. By encouraging development on this platform, we can keep the spirit of BlackBerry alive and continue to offer an alternative for those who refuse to conform to the mainstream.

So, let’s reignite the passion for BlackBerry Passport development. With BerryMuch OS, the possibilities are endless, and the future is bright for this iconic device.

 

BlackBerry is a trademark of BlackBerry Limited, and that we are not affiliated with or endorsed by BlackBerry.